What is the weather of Cofield Park, Hapeville, GA?
Cofield Park experiences a humid subtropical climate, characterized by hot, humid summers and mild to cool winters. Average summer temperatures can reach the mid-90s °F, while winter temperatures typically range from the low 30s to mid-50s °F. Rainfall is common throughout the year, with thunderstorms frequent in summer.
